首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P Codeigniter -电子邮件功能在服务器上不起作用

PHP Codeigniter是一个轻量级的PHP框架,用于快速开发Web应用程序。它提供了许多功能和库,使开发人员能够更高效地构建和维护应用程序。

在PHP Codeigniter中,电子邮件功能可以通过使用内置的Email类来实现。该类提供了发送电子邮件的方法和选项,可以轻松地集成到应用程序中。

然而,当电子邮件功能在服务器上不起作用时,可能有几个原因导致:

  1. 邮件服务器配置错误:首先,需要确保在Codeigniter配置文件中正确设置了邮件服务器的相关信息,包括SMTP服务器地址、端口号、用户名和密码等。可以参考Codeigniter官方文档中的邮件配置部分进行设置。
  2. 邮件服务器限制:某些邮件服务器可能会限制发送邮件的频率或数量。如果您的应用程序发送大量邮件或频繁发送邮件,可能会触发邮件服务器的限制。您可以尝试减少邮件发送的频率或与邮件服务器管理员联系以了解限制的详细信息。
  3. 邮件被标记为垃圾邮件:有时,邮件可能会被接收方的垃圾邮件过滤器拦截。这可能是由于邮件内容、发送者或其他因素引起的。您可以检查邮件内容是否包含可疑的链接或垃圾邮件关键词,并尝试使用其他发送邮箱或调整邮件内容以避免被拦截。
  4. 服务器网络问题:如果服务器上的网络连接存在问题,可能会导致无法发送电子邮件。您可以检查服务器的网络连接是否正常,并尝试重新启动服务器或联系服务器管理员以解决网络问题。

推荐的腾讯云相关产品:腾讯云提供了一系列与电子邮件相关的产品和服务,包括腾讯企业邮、腾讯邮件推送、腾讯云邮件推送等。这些产品可以帮助您更好地管理和发送电子邮件。您可以访问腾讯云官方网站了解更多关于这些产品的详细信息和使用指南。

腾讯企业邮:https://cloud.tencent.com/product/exmail

腾讯邮件推送:https://cloud.tencent.com/product/ses

腾讯云邮件推送:https://cloud.tencent.com/product/ses

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券